Nike’s Unforgettable “Freestyle” Ad Remembered With The Air Flightposite One

Nike’s Unforgettable “Freestyle” Ad Remembered With The Air Flightposite One

If anything can stand up to Nike’s innovation in basketball footwear, it’s their generation-defining ad campaigns. One that surely stands out above the rest is the famed “Freestyle” from 2001 which saw the NBA’s young guns in Vince Carter, Lamar Odom, Jason Williams, Darius Miles, and many more dribbling to a foundational beat while showcasing their talents in handles and dunks. The minute-long clip was just an appetizer to a longer clip that featured WNBA stars and world-famous streetballers alike, spawning spinoffs in other sports category and even a satirical homage in the Wayans brothers’ Scary Movie.

For the upcoming China Hoop Dreams pack, Nike has selected the Air Flightposite One – one of the new models featured in “Freestyle” – with the OG silver upper to be part of the celebratory gesture to the FIBA tournament. Spicing things up is a colorful translucent gradient on the outsole, a glossy finish on the zippered shroud, and “Freestyle.mpeg” inscribed on the heel. Dropping exclusively on Nike SNKRS China and retailers in the country, this Air Flightposite One is a proper tribute to the video clip that heavily influenced a new generation of ballers. See the official images (as well as the original ad) below.

Nike Air Flightposite One “China Hoop Dreams”
Release Date: August 30th, 2019
$200
Style Code: CJ8010-990
